Brooklyn, NY, Oct. 16, 2024 —  Maimonides Health held its annual Ride 2 Live, an electrifying motorcycle ride through Brooklyn in support of breast cancer awareness, treatment, and research at the renowned Maimonides Breast Center, Brooklyn’s first fully accredited breast center.

The event, now in its 16th year, is hosted in partnership with the Bikers of Brooklyn riding club. More than 100 participants began their scenic, hourlong ride at Maimonides Breast Center, and celebrated with an afterparty at Dyker Heights Golf Club.

The ride was led by Dr. Patrick Borgen, Director of the Maimonides Breast Center and Chair of Surgery at Maimonides.

“We are incredibly grateful to everyone who came out today in support of our mission of providing world-class breast cancer care here in Brooklyn at the Maimonides Breast Center,” said Dr. Borgen. “We work with patients every day on their path to becoming survivors. Events like these help us to create more survivors by raising awareness of the importance of regular screenings that allow us to identify this disease in its most treatable stage.”

Ride 2 Live is part of Maimonides’ yearly Breast Cancer Awareness Month programs. Earlier this month, Pink Runway, the Breast Center’s annual breast cancer survivor fashion show, raised nearly $650,000 to purchase new imaging equipment, which will increase the Center’s breast imaging capacity by 20%.

About Maimonides Breast Cancer Center:

The Maimonides Breast Cancer Center was the first to open in Brooklyn, remains the largest cancer center in the borough, and is ranked among the top 5% nationally. Top-ranked Maimonides’ breast cancer surgeons, oncologists, psychiatrists and psychologists, radiologists and more within the field, work collaboratively to combat these statistics and to develop advanced therapies and technologies that make breast cancer more treatable than ever. In the United States, about 1 in 8 women, or 13% of the female population, will develop breast cancer during their lifetime. In New York State, breast cancer is one of the most common cancers in women. About Maimonides Health

Maimonides Health is Brooklyn’s largest healthcare system, serving over 320,000 patients each year through the system’s 3 hospitals, 1,800+ physicians and more than 80 community-based practices and outpatient centers. The system is anchored by Maimonides Medical Center, one of the nation’s largest independent teaching hospitals and home to centers of excellence in numerous specialties and Maimonides Midwood Community Hospital (formerly New York Community Hospital), a 130-bed adult medical-surgical hospital; and Maimonides Children’s Hospital, Brooklyn’s only children’s hospital and only pediatric trauma center.

Maimonides’ clinical programs rank among the best in the country for patient outcomes, including its Heart and Vascular Institute, Neurosciences Institute, Bone and Joint Center, and Cancer Center. Maimonides is an affiliate of Northwell Health and a major clinical training site for SUNY Downstate College of Medicine.
